{-

   (C) 2004, Oleg Kiselyov, Ralf Laemmel, Keean Schupke

   This is a main module for exercising a model with generic cast
   and TTypeable-based type equality. This module is prepared for
   use with GHC. This model works, in principle, also for Hugs
   (see module HugsTTypeable), but some details and some test
   cases require slight variations.

-}
